Die besten Tipps für die Optimierung der Ladezeiten einer Website
In der heutigen digitalen Welt ist die Ladezeit einer Website entscheidend für den Erfolg. Eine schnelle Website verbessert nicht nur das Nutzererlebnis, sondern wirkt sich auch positiv auf das SEO-Ranking aus. Benutzer erwarten heutzutage, dass Websites in Sekundenbruchteilen laden. Wenn Ihre Seite zu lange braucht, laufen Sie Gefahr, potenzielle Kunden zu verlieren. In diesem Artikel zeigen wir Ihnen die besten Tipps zur Optimierung der Ladezeiten Ihrer Website, damit Sie sowohl die User Experience verbessern als auch Ihre Sichtbarkeit in den Suchmaschinen erhöhen.
Bildoptimierung
Einer der häufigsten Gründe für langsame Ladezeiten sind nicht optimierte Bilder. Große Bilddateien benötigen viel Zeit zum Laden und verlängern die Gesamtzeit, die ein Nutzer auf Ihrer Seite warten muss. Hier sind einige Tipps zur Optimierung Ihrer Bilder:
- Verwenden Sie das richtige Dateiformat: JPEG ist ideal für Fotos, während PNG besser für Grafiken mit Transparenzen eignet. WebP ist ein modernes Format, das weniger Speicherplatz benötigt, ohne die Qualität zu beeinträchtigen.
- Komprimieren Sie Ihre Bilder: Tools wie TinyPNG, ImageOptim oder Photoshop bieten Möglichkeiten zur Kompression von Bildern, ohne die Qualität merklich zu mindern.
- Responsive Images: Achten Sie darauf, dass Ihre Bilder in den richtigen Größen für die jeweiligen Geräte angezeigt werden, um unnötige Ladezeiten zu vermeiden. Nutzen Sie HTML-Attribute wie 'srcset', um unterschiedliche Bildgrößen zu definieren.
Minimierung von CSS und JavaScript
Große CSS- und JavaScript-Dateien können ebenfalls die Ladezeiten Ihrer Website negativ beeinflussen. Hier sind einige Schritte, um sie zu minimieren:
- Minifizieren von Dateien: Entfernen Sie überflüssige Leerzeichen und Kommentare in Ihren CSS- und JavaScript-Dateien. Tools wie UglifyJS für JavaScript und CSSNano für CSS können dabei helfen.
- Kombinieren von Dateien: Statt mehrere CSS- oder JavaScript-Dateien zu laden, sollten Sie sie zu einer einzigen Datei zusammenfassen, um die Anzahl der HTTP-Anfragen zu reduzieren.
- Asynchrones Laden: Nutzen Sie die Attribute 'async' und 'defer' für JavaScript, um die Blockierung des Rendering-Prozesses zu vermeiden. Dies hilft, den Ladevorgang der Seite zu beschleunigen.
Caching nutzen
Caching ist eine der effektivsten Methoden zur Verbesserung der Ladezeiten. Es hilft dabei, häufig angeforderte Ressourcen zwischenzuspeichern, damit sie nicht jedes Mal neu geladen werden müssen.
- Browser-Caching: Setzen Sie im HTTP-Header die Cache-Control-Anweisungen, um festzulegen, wie lange der Browser von Besuchern bestimmte Ressourcen speichern soll.
- Server-Caching: Verwenden Sie Server-seitige Caching-Tools wie Varnish oder Redis, um die Leistung Ihrer Website zu steigern, indem sie oft abgerufene Seiteninhalte zwischenlagern.
- CDN (Content Delivery Network): Ein CDN verteilt Ihre Inhalte über verschiedene Serverstandorte, so dass Benutzer Inhalte von einem Server in ihrer Nähe abrufen können. Dies verringert die Latenz und verbessert die Ladezeiten erheblich.
Server Performance verbessern
Die Geschwindigkeit des Servers, auf dem Ihre Website gehostet ist, spielt eine große Rolle für die Ladezeiten. Hier sind einige Tipps zur Verbesserung der Server-Performance:
- Webhosting-Typ: Wählen Sie einen Hosting-Anbieter, der die richtige Technologie und Infrastruktur bietet. Ein VPS oder dedizierter Server kann in der Regel bessere Ladezeiten bieten als ein Shared Hosting.
- Optimierung der Datenbank: Wenn Sie eine dynamische Website betreiben, stellen Sie sicher, dass die Datenbank optimiert ist. Regelmäßige Wartung wie das Löschen unerwünschter Daten und das Indizieren von Datenbanktabellen kann die Performance verbessern.
- HTTP/2 nutzen: HTTP/2 ist ein neues Protokoll, das viele Vorteile bietet, wie Multiplexing und Header-Komprimierung. Es kann signifikant die Ladezeiten verbessern, indem es mehrere Anfragen gleichzeitig ermöglicht.
Google PageSpeed: Ladezeit von Websites optimieren!
Reduzierung von Redirects
Jeder Redirect, den Ihre Website erzeugt, fügt zusätzliche Latenz hinzu, da der Browser zunächst die Ziel-URL abrufen muss. Um die Ladezeiten zu verbessern, sollten Sie folgendermaßen vorgehen:
- Minimierung von Weiterleitungen: Überprüfen Sie Ihre Website auf unnötige Redirects und reduzieren Sie diese. Verlinken Sie beispielsweise direkt zu der endgültigen URL.
- Verwenden Sie 301-Redirects: Wenn Sie Redirects verwenden müssen, nutzen Sie 301-Redirects, da sie permanent sind und es Suchmaschinen einfacher machen, Ihre Seiten zu indexieren.
Mobile Optimierung
Immer mehr Nutzer greifen über mobile Geräte auf Webseiten zu. Eine nicht optimierte mobile Version kann zu langen Ladezeiten und einer schlechten User Experience führen. Hier sind einige Optimierungsansätze:
- Responsive Design: Implementieren Sie ein responsives Webdesign, das sich automatisch an verschiedene Bildschirmgrößen anpasst.
- Mobile-First-Ansatz: Denken Sie bei der Planung Ihrer Website zunächst an die mobile Version und stellen Sie sicher, dass sie schnell und benutzerfreundlich ist.
- Optimierung von Touch-Elementen: Stellen Sie sicher, dass Schaltflächen und Links auf mobilen Geräten gut lesbar und einfach anzuklicken sind.
Überwachung und Testing
Die Überwachung der Ladezeiten Ihrer Website ist entscheidend, um potenzielle Probleme frühzeitig zu erkennen. Nutzen Sie hierzu verschiedene Tools:
- Google PageSpeed Insights: Dieses Tool bewertet die Ladegeschwindigkeit Ihrer Website und gibt Verbesserungsvorschläge.
- GTmetrix: Es bietet Ihnen eine detaillierte Analyse Ihrer Seite, einschließlich Ladezeiten, Größe und der Anzahl der HTTP-Anfragen.
- WebPageTest: Sie können die Ladezeiten auf verschiedenen Browsern und Geräten testen, um ein umfassendes Bild der Performance zu erhalten.
Fazit
Die Optimierung der Ladezeiten einer Website ist ein kontinuierlicher Prozess, der sowohl technisches Wissen als auch regelmäßige Überwachung erfordert. Durch die Umsetzung der oben genannten Tipps können Sie nicht nur die Nutzererfahrung auf Ihrer Website verbessern, sondern auch die Suchmaschinenplatzierung optimieren. Denken Sie daran, dass jede Sekunde zählt - eine schnelle Website ist entscheidend für den Erfolg in der heutigen digitalen Welt.
Weitere Themen
- Tipps für die Optimierung der Ladezeiten einer Website
- Die besten Tipps für die Optimierung der Ladezeit einer Website
- Die Bedeutung von User Testing für die Optimierung einer Website
- Tipps zur Optimierung der Ladezeit einer Website
- Die besten Tipps für die Gestaltung eines ansprechenden Website-Headers
- Tipps zur Verbesserung der Ladezeiten einer Website
- Tipps für die Verbesserung der Usability einer Website
- Die besten Praktiken für die Anzeige von Medien auf einer Website